What Is Lead Nurturing?

Unlike lead generation, lead nurturing is the process of building a relationship with your customer and educating them about how your products and services can resolve their challenges or problems. It plays a vital role in your business, enabling you to maximize your lead-generation efforts.

Lead nurturing also ensures that prospects won’t get lost or forgotten in the sales process. Once you’ve done this process correctly, it may increase sales-ready leads without spending more money on every lead.

1. Personalization

Most consumers expect personalized experiences, especially when it comes to marketing. By providing a more tailored experience for your leads, you can create stronger relationships, resulting in increased conversions.

When using personalization as your lead nurturing strategy, there are several tips to remember, and these include the following:

  • Know Your Ideal Buyers

Understanding your buyers’ buying behavior and characteristics is critical to creating a more personalized lead-nurturing strategy. So, learn more about your customers, including their pain points and specific characteristics. Once you know about such information, relay the data across your marketing, customer service, and sales teams.

Buyer personas are generalized and fictional representations of your ideal customers. Creating one will help your teams humanize and understand your target buyers. The information you obtain from buyer personas will allow you to deliver content your audience cares about. If done right, it can help improve conversion rates and interactions.

  • Have A Strong Data Source

Having a strong data source in place is vital for effective lead nurturing. It can help you collect relevant information from your audience’s behaviors and actions.

Track your leads’ behavior by determining important online actions, including clicks, searches, and visits. The ability to monitor and collect data enables you to gain insights into continuing to nurture and communicate with them after, before, and while they purchase.

You may also design your database to fit perfectly with your strategy. Create several custom fields for your contact records. Make a target list and segment your contacts based on who they are, their stage in the buying journey, and their interests. Never be afraid of getting creative with your lists and personalize them specifically to what’s crucial to your business.

  • Deliver Engaging Content

Another way to use personalization to nurture your business leads is to implement content marketing. To use it for lead nurturing, you must focus on what’s more essential to your buyer personas.

Content types like blog posts and landing pages speak to their pain points. However, for best results, ensure your content comes with a killer call-to-action (CTA) that enables your audience to access more relevant content.

As you nurture your leads with additional content pieces, you might also want to provide other outlets for those who wish to engage with you and express their interest in speaking with your sales rep. This may include outlets to discuss more details about the project or request a quote via email or directly from your website.

  • Use Marketing Automation

The process of nurturing business leads can be time-consuming. Implementing personalization as part of your lead nurturing strategy can be challenging without marketing automation.

Marketing automation tools enable marketers to consolidate data to produce personalized and meaningful content that may help move prospects through the buying journey. They can also help marketers get real-time data, including location, pages viewed, and content downloaded.

One thing to note when using personalization to nurture your business leads is that it takes time. It’s nearly impossible to get results in an overnight process. In addition, it’s essential to measure or track the progress of your personalization efforts. Use data from your marketing tools to monitor metrics such as open, click-through, and conversion rates. With such insights, refining your outreach strategy over time is much easier.

2. Video Marketing

Video marketing isn’t only an excellent strategy for lead generation. It may also help nurture your business leads. Videos are a popular marketing tool for a good reason. It’s because most people are more convinced to engage or purchase a product or service when they watch the brand’s promotional video. This is why video marketing can be an effective lead-nurturing strategy.

If you’re looking to leverage the power of video to nurture your leads, here are some tips to get started:

  • Outline your offering’s value and highlight why your leads must continue exploring your brand. Use video content to welcome new leads, regardless of where they came from. For example, some leads may come from your newsletter subscriptions and others from your website’s contact forms.
  • Have an interview with customers or thought leaders and let your leads see what sets your business apart. Focusing on how your brand positively impacts its customer base is also an excellent idea.
  • Use storytelling for your videos. It’s an effective way to capture your audience’s attention and build an emotional connection with your leads.
  • Create a teaser to provide a snippet of content relevant to your upcoming event or webinar. Show your thought leadership by highlighting valuable information regarding your company’s culture and offerings.
  • Keep your videos short and on point. Since internet users have a short attention span, they aim to create short videos. If possible, make a video that’s no longer than two to three minutes long. If you have much information, break it into separate short videos.

3. Social Media Marketing

Social media platforms, including Facebook, Twitter, and LinkedIn, can help your business generate leads. It also offers an opportunity to engage with your leads and provide them with relevant information. This is why social media marketing can be an excellent strategy for lead nurturing.

To nurture your business leads with social media, here are some tricks to help you:

  • Share Good Content

Social media allows your sales team to connect with prospects and clients on another communication channel. Customers in various industries use social media to connect with businesses, friends, and family. So, ensure your sales team takes advantage of social media to share content for those who aren’t ready to buy without a sales pitch.

When sharing content, you can share posts about events or news related to your niche. Then, offer articles or advice for further reading until your prospects are ready to make a sale. However, since some leads aren’t in the same stage of your buying cycle, consider providing content for every stage regularly.

  • Establish A Deep Connection

Connecting with prospects and clients on social media will help you establish more personal and much more profound relationships. As you use social media, do your best to turn your leads into fans by providing a personalized experience to them. For example, you can reveal more about your brand while getting to know your leads. This way, you’ll create loyalty, engagement, and connection.

To build more connections with your prospects, connect on several social networks. Moreover, get your timing right to connect with leads successfully.

  • Don’t Focus On Selling Too Much

Avoid selling unless you’re a marketer or working from your brand’s social media accounts. Lead nurturing isn’t about selling—you mustn’t get these two intertwined.

Use social media to engage with your leads by providing them with the required information. You should also use such platforms to be a helpful resource for questions or queries related to your industry. This way, it’s much easier to build your credibility and increase your leads’ trust in your brand.

Social media marketing can be a great lead-nurturing strategy you must try. The key is to use social media platforms to share quality content and interact with your leads to create better engagement in the future.

4. Sales Calls

Sales calls are another excellent lead nurturing strategy because these provide a way to connect with your leads by adding a human touch. Once you reach out to your leads via sales calls, you can quickly respond to their questions and learn about their unique needs.

Besides unearthing information, two-way conversations may improve your credibility as a legit business and build trust among leads. There are other ways sales calls can nurture your leads, and these are as follows:

  • Sales calls can help you qualify leads. During a call, you may ask questions about your potential customer’s pain points, budget, and needs. By qualifying leads, you can use your time on leads that’ll likely convert, increasing the odds of success.
  • Sales calls offer an opportunity to help you follow up with your prospects. By understanding their needs and establishing a personal connection, you can quickly follow up with customized solutions or other additional information that may interest them. Once you do this correctly, follow-ups may increase your brand’s conversion rates.


Sales calls aren’t only effective for generating leads, but these may also help level up your lead-nurturing campaigns. Use the above tips to make sales calls a valuable addition to your arsenal of strategies.

5. Email Marketing

The other lead nurturing strategy you can consider is email marketing. It’s simple yet effective, enabling you to engage with your leads without exerting too much effort.

With email marketing tools, you can create drip campaigns, a series of emails sent automatically at regular intervals throughout the sales process. In each email, you can encourage your target leads to take bigger actions. For instance, encourage them to visit your landing page and sign up for your free trial offers.

Unlike nurture campaigns, drip campaigns require a particular level of personalization. It means you must segment your email list based on your buyer personas or leads’ behavior to ensure you deliver the right message to the right prospects.

To make email marketing hassle-free, use tools to segment your email lists based on your prospects’ shared characteristics. With this, you can send relevant content to every lead.

6. Multi-Channel Approach

Your leads may interact with your business through different channels, including your website, email, and social media. In this case, a multi-channel approach may be handy to nurture your leads. However, be sure to provide a consistent experience across various channels and be sure your message is relevant and coherent.

The good thing about using a multi-channel approach as your strategy is that it allows you to reach your leads through their most preferred channel. For instance, while others prefer to get information via email, some may want to interact with your business via social media.
